Answer:
x = -2.5
Step-by-step explanation:
Step 1: Write equation
-6.2 - 12.6x = 5.8 - 7.8x
Step 2: Solve for <em>x</em>
<u>Add 12.6x on both sides:</u> -6.2 = 5.8 + 4.8x
<u>Subtract 5.8 on both sides:</u> -12 = 4.8x
<u>Divide both sides by 4.8:</u> x = -2.5
Step 3: Check
<em>Plug in x to verify if it's a solution.</em>
-6.2 - 12.6(-2.5) = 5.8 - 7.8(-2.5)
-6.2 + 31.5 = 5.8 + 19.5
25.3 = 25.3

Answer:
15 dozens of cakes
Step-by-step explanation:
It is given that Jeanna is making cupcakes for her family and she normally makes 2 dozens of red velvet cakes and 3 dozens of gingerbread spice cakes. But as everybody is staying at home, Jeanna wants to increase the standard amount by 3 for enough cakes.
So,
2 dozens of velvet cakes, i.e.
2 x 12 = 24 red velvet cakes
Increasing this amount by 3 times will give us 24 x 3 = 72 red velvet cakes.
Similarly,
3 dozens of gingerbread spice cakes, i.e.
3 x 12 = 36 gingerbread spice cakes
Increasing this amount by 3 times will give us 36 x 3 = 108 gingerbread spice cakes.
Therefore the total number of cakes is = 72 + 108
= 180 cakes.
We know 1 dozen = 12
Therefore dividing 180 cakes by 12, we get

= 15 dozen cakes.
Therefore, now Jeanna will have to make 15 dozens of cupcakes for all.
